Airbus Commercial Aircraft is looking for a Thrust Reverser Actuation System Integrator (m/f) to join our Engine & Nacelle Systems team based in Toulouse, France. As part of the Propulsion Systems & Control Laws team in Toulouse you will be responsible for specifying and co-designing, together with Airbus suppliers particularly engine and nacelle systems suppliers.
Job Responsibility:
Specifying and co-designing, together with Airbus suppliers particularly engine and nacelle systems suppliers
Define and resolve the technical challenges of the propulsion system, its interactions with other aircraft systems and components under all operating conditions
Propose design solutions and perform trade studies, while steering and challenging the contributions proposed by our suppliers
Interact with a wide international community of stakeholders, both internally within Airbus and externally with industrial partners
Develop new technologies, functions, concepts, and architectures within R&T programs and pre-development aircraft, define the associated roadmaps, and develop the corresponding ground or flight demonstrators
Develop improved architectures and technologies for Thrust Reverser Actuation Systems (TRAS), generating aircraft-level benefits
Coordinate key nacelle and TRAS suppliers, as well as internal teams
Implement efficient and innovative methods (functional approach, MBSE, pre-sizing)
Develop and strengthen internal expertise to be more efficient in future developments
